How to fix a faulty sunroof on an Audi 80?

My Audi 80 has a sunroof that doesn't open all the way and sometimes gets stuck. What could be causing this issue and how can I fix it?

First, try cleaning the sunroof tracks and the rubber seal around the edges of the sunroof. It's possible that dirt and debris are preventing it from opening smoothly. If that doesn't work, the issue may be with the sunroof motor or the switch.

You may need to replace the sunroof motor if it is malfunctioning. You can purchase a replacement motor from an Audi dealership or a third-party supplier. Be sure to disconnect the battery before attempting any repairs.

It's also possible that the issue is with the switch, which controls the opening and closing of the sunroof. Check the wiring and connections to make sure everything is properly connected and not damaged. If necessary, replace the switch.
